Transaction 64dda6e70cb371a7fd3cc3d3814ae9118625793d957c57cdda1ffe24a961d182

3 Input
2 Outputs
  • 64dda6e70cb371a7fd3cc3d3814ae9118625793d957c57cdda1ffe24a961d182:0
  • value  4183436
    address  bc1qh2g802k2r29myptwm4d3ar852wtzuaer89w7ze
  • 64dda6e70cb371a7fd3cc3d3814ae9118625793d957c57cdda1ffe24a961d182:1
  • value  7455311
    address  38Jw6yknW952HtHLGKNEb3TLnyfyEneo2y